>It's been a busy few weeks for Caerphilly Business Forum - a new chair, officers and board members have been elected, and now the Marketing and Events Officer has relocated to offices at Tredomen Business and Technology Centre where she can work closely with Caerphilly County Borough Council's Business Enterprise Support Team.
Caerphilly Business Forum is the county borough's most successful independent local business network, and has just launched their 11th Caerphilly Business Forum Awards.
Whilst remaining an independent lobbying organization and representative body for businesses in the local area, the Caerphilly Business Forum continues to forge strong working links with the Council.
Already a number of highly successful joint and partnership events have been held, including Meet the Buyer and Get Caerphilly Working.
Natalie Wyatt, Marketing and Events Officer for Caerphilly Business Forum said, "I am delighted to locate to the offices at Tredomen Park and I am already planning a number of joint events with the Business Enterprise Support Team including Meet the Buyer and also eCommerce Seminars. These events will be of benefit to both Caerphilly Business Forum Members in addition to the local business community."
Cllr. Ken James, Cabinet Member for Regeneration, Planning and Sustainable Development welcomed the move. He said, "We are extremely pleased to be strengthening the links between ourselves and Caerphilly Business Forum. By working together we can help support and build thriving businesses that will offer more opportunities to residents."
